Welcome to the security review track for StageView, our seat-map renderer used by the Marlowe Hall box office. StageView renders venue layouts client-side but fetches seat availability and hold states from our internal AvailCore service over mutual TLS, with an API key as a second factor. All review work happens against the isolated staging tenant; it contains only synthetic venues and fake bookings, so nothing you probe touches production data. Audit logging is enabled on every staging call. Your staging key is issued below.

API key for kaguf-fawif: zpat3_k5x

Q: How do we vendor third-party fonts for Typewell releases?

A: Fonts ship from the vendored/fonts directory only — no CDN fetches at build time. Each font needs a license file checked in beside it and an entry in the attribution manifest. The release pipeline fails on unlicensed additions. Brightglyph Foundry handles our commercial families; for license renewals or new weights, contact their account desk at the address below.

escalation mailbox, bagef-bagag: oliax.drumir.jorath@crelvolabs.test

Finance Review — Orvika Instruments

Hedging decision approved. Forward contracts will cover 70% of projected krell-denominated receipts for two quarters. Spot exposure retained on the remainder given favorable trend. Cost of carry within tolerance. Treasury to execute by month-end and report variance weekly. Rationale ties to the plan noted below.

board note of kadug-tawig: Only 5 of the 100 pilot accounts renewed Oliath, so a churn review is set for April 15.

// Fixture: Shelfdex catalog cache invalidation.
// Seeds three product records, mutates prices, asserts stale entries
// purge within one tick. No real catalog data; all SKUs synthetic.
// Security note: the mock invalidation endpoint enforces auth to
// mirror production, rejecting unsigned purge requests. Fixture
// requests authenticate against the mock with the bearer token below.

login token, yajeg-fawif: eyJhbGciOiJIUzI1NiIsInR5cCI6IkpXVCJ9.eyJzdWIiOiIEdPQYnZXaZIn0.HSRTnYZBx0Qc